A Deep Dive Into “pictorialism”
Meaning
- [Noun]
- (photography) A school of artistic photography that emphasized using photography to mimic certain styles of contemporary painting, that flourished in the late 19th and early 20th centuries
- Any artistic use of photography to imitate painting, especially using pictorial conventions.
- The theory that mental imagery is visual rather than based on language-like description.
